A high-performance industrial component, this Titanium Grade 5 stock sheet boasts a thickness of 0.646 inches, a length of 20 inches, and a width of 38 inches. Composed of Ti-6Al-4V, it exhibits an ultimate tensile strength typically exceeding 130 ksi and a yield strength of approximately 120 ksi, with excellent fatigue strength and a density of 0.160 lb/in³. Its biocompatibility and resistance to saltwater and various chemical environments make it ideal for applications demanding extreme durability and reliability under harsh conditions.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ard machining tools and speeds designed for carbon steel. | Utilize specialized tooling and slower cutting speeds with high-speed steel or carbide tools, employing ample coolant for Titanium Grade 5 to prevent thermal damage and tool wear. |
| Inadequate cleaning before welding, leading to potential contamination. | Thoroughly degrease and mechanically clean the welding area using stainless steel brushes dedicated solely to titanium to prevent embrittlement from hydrogen and oxygen. |
